I have a stock 2002 blazer LS 4X4 and am looking to put either 18's or 20's on it. I do not want to deal with driveline problems or rubbing. This vehicle is at stock height and staying that way. I have been considering either 18's with 235/55/18 but they look so close to stock so i started lookin at 20's with 245/40/20. I want a low profile look but do not want problems. any suggestions or help??? please?? alos i live in NYC where the roads suck so not too low of a profile, i don't wanna bend anything!!!

Go with 20's, 18's would look too small. But if you do decide to go with a 20" wheel the best tire sizes to get is 245/45/20 or 255/45/20.

I agree with 20's, you wont have a prob rubbing with that series of tire(245/40/20). They are actually 1.2 inches smaller than stock.
